Baseball Falls to Albion in Non-Conference Matchup

AUBURNDALE, Fla. - The Bethany College baseball team fell to Albion (Mich.) College by a final score of 13-1 in a non-conference game at the RussMatt Central Florida Invitational at Lake Myrtle Park. 

Scoring Plays
  • Bottom 5th - Senior catcher Payton Davis (Canton, Ohio/Malvern) put the ball in play to bring in the Bison's only run of the day
At the Plate
  • Senior left fielder Devin Toothman (East Liverpool, Ohio) and senior shortstop Chad Behrendt (Monongahela, Pa./Ringgold) each notched a hit in two at-bats
  • Senior All-PAC right fielder Sonny Peluchette (Wheeling, W.Va./Wheeling Central Catholic) and senior All-PAC second baseman Jaden Nestor-Fox (Vermilion, Ohio) supplied the Bison with their final two hits
  • Davis drove in one RBI
On the Mound
  • Freshman left-hander Noah Stonerock (Circleville, Ohio/Westfall) gave up no earned runs through six innings with four strikeouts, but was credited with the loss
  • Freshman right-hander Billy Sloan (North Jackson, Ohio/Jackson-Milton) pitched 2.1 innings where he struck out three and allowed two earned runs on six hits and two walks
  • Freshman right-hander Kyle Krason (Cabot, Pa./Highlands) made his Green and White debut in the ninth as junior left-hander Tristan Simrau (Traverse City, Mich./Traverse City West) closed out the inning
The Bison are back in action Wednesday, March 11 as they continue the RussMatt Central Florida Invitational in Auburndale, Florida against Moravian (Pa.) University in a non-conference game at 10:45 a.m. at Lake Myrtle Park.
